Sažetak
The neutron-rich nuclei 94 , 96 Kr were studied via projectile Coulomb excitation at the REX-ISOLDE facility at CERN. Level energies of the first excited 2 + states and their absolute E 2 transition strengths to the ground state are determined and discussed in the context of the E ( 2 + 1 ) and B ( E 2 ; 2 + 1 → 0 + 1 ) systematics of the krypton chain. Contrary to previously published results no sudden onset of deformation is observed. This experimental result is supported by a new proton-neutron interacting boson model calculation based on the constrained Hartree-Fock- Bogoliubov approach using the microscopic Gogny-D1M energy density functional.
